## Authentication

Plugins that publish into the Fanwick notification fan-out must authenticate before the backpressure controller will accept batches. Unauthenticated writes are rejected immediately rather than queued, which protects downstream consumers during surges. Register your plugin in the Fanwick console, then configure your client with the internal dispatch key provided below.

app token of fahof-kafop = vxb23-O1yX2SV4uBDhwkFI5N05TVR

Subject: Relevance tuning notes for this week's sync

Hey release folks — quick heads up before Thursday. We bumped the synonym weighting in Querna's ranker and title matches now edge out body hits, which fixed the "lamp vs lantern" complaints. Recall dipped about 1% on long-tail queries; Mira's watching it. Full notes are in the sync doc. The tuned index was produced from this build.

pipeline stamp: htk9_608b8770b

CI note — Hallwhisper audio-guide app. The signing stage failed twice after the gallery-map plugin was added; cause was an unsigned native library in the vendored bundle, now rebuilt from source. No third-party binaries remain in the artifact. Security review should confirm the SBOM diff shows only the rebuilt library. The artifact under review corresponds to the attestation token below.

trace token, kajeg-tadup: htk31_ea4436123ab4c9e337062126feef2c5